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from the walls, including pumps, vacuums, and drying equipment. Our team will carefully remove the wet materials and debris from the affected area, taking care not to damage surrounding structures. This is where our expertise really shines.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water is ext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. This includes using high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the walls, floors, and ceilings. This is essential in preventing mold growth and further damage.

Wall Cavity Water Extraction Cost in Potrero, CA

The cost of wall cavity water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Potrero, CA.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process. Don’t wait until it’s too late.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$300 The severity and extent of the damage, as well as the size of the affected area.
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ted, the number of affected areas, and the type of equipment used.
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 The size of the affected area, the humidity levels, and the type of equipment used.
Cleanup and Restoration $500 – $2,500 The extent of the damage, the number of affected areas, and the type of materials used.
